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will assess the extent of the damage and develop a customized plan for restoration. We’ll explain every step of the process and ensure you understand what to expect.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using specialized equipment, our technicians will extract as much water as possible from your tile floors, reducing the risk of further damage and reducing drying time.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process and prevent mold growth. Our technicians will monitor the drying progress to ensure everything is done correctly.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the floors are dry, we’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ize the area to prevent any lingering bacteria or germs.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ure everything is complete and to your satisfaction. We’ll make any necessary touch-ups to guarantee a perfect finish.

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Hanover, MA
The cost of tile floor water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Hanover, MA.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after assessing the damage, and we offer free estimates to help you plan and budget.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Tile floor c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and level of cleaning required |
| Tile floor repair or repl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Number of tiles affected and level of repair required |
| Moisture testing and inspection |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and level of inspection required |
| Equipment rental and labor costs |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and equipment needed |
| Disinfection and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and level of disinfection required |
